From c49888203d7a316cb947bb8a1cf2ae191f28bcd3 Mon Sep 17 00:00:00 2001 From: Paul Mackerras Date: Wed, 26 Oct 2005 21:52:53 +1000 Subject: powerpc: Fixes to get the Longtrail CHRP a bit further Talk about buggy firmware... the OF on the Longtrail returns 0 from the claim client service rather than -1 when the claim fails. It also has no device_type on the /memory node and blows up if the output buffer for package-to-path is too big. This also fixes a bug with calling alloc_up with align == 0, where we did _ALIGN_UP(alloc_bottom, 0) which will end up as 0. Lastly, we now check the return value (in r3) from calling the prom, and return -1 from call_prom if we get a negative value back. That is supposed to indicate that the requested client service doesn't exist.
